Responsibilities

As a Product Quality Engineer, you will work inside & outside the organization to define, develop, and execute processes that deliver high quality aerospace structures (composites and metallic).

This role focuses on collaborating and driving early engagement with our design team, and manufacturing team, to meet our quality requirements and to evaluate manufacturing performance.

The right person for this role has knowledge of, aerospace quality standards, supply chain quality, inspection methods, root cause analysis, and continuous improvement.

An ideal candidate for this role has experiences in aerospace manufacturing, product development, supplier quality, metrology, and quality planning.

If you are someone who loves to build world-class quality processes and aerospace products, work hands-on with engineering, and be accountable for results of a growing team, then this role is for you.

Drive product development and production for aerospace programs using processes such as drawing and work instruction reviews, quality planning, inspection, end-of-line metrics, verification, validation, and qualification of processes, parts, and sub- assemblies.
